Our dedicated Evaluation, Accountability, and Impact (EAI) team has just released a comprehensive report detailing the evaluation of LAEP’s 21CSLA Initiative. This vital document offers a deep dive into how we’re supporting educational leaders and shaping the future of learning.

This report specifically highlights the support provided to our 21CSLA Cohort 2 participants during their crucial first and second years (2023-2025). The focus? Their leadership development journey through the initiative.
Developed in close collaboration with our Cultivating Organizational Resilience and Empowerment (CORE) team, this evaluation was guided by powerful Empowerment and Utilization-Focused approaches.
